Figure 2 Austrocarabodes madagascarensis n in Contribution to the knowledge of oribatid mites of the genus Austrocarabodes (Acari, Oribatida, Carabodidae) of Madagascar

Abstract

Figure 2 Austrocarabodes madagascarensis n. sp., adult: a – leg I, left, paraxial view; b – femur, genu and tibia of leg II, right, antiaxial view; c – leg III, without tarsus, left, antiaxial view; d – leg IV, left, antiaxial view; e – subcapitulum, ventral view; f – palp, right, antiaxial view; g – chelicera, right, antiaxial view. Scale bar 20 μm (a–e; g), scale bar 10 μm (f).

Published as part of Ermilov, Sergey G. & Starý, Josef, 2020, Contribution to the knowledge of oribatid mites of the genus Austrocarabodes (Acari, Oribatida, Carabodidae) of Madagascar, pp. 353-370 in Acarologia 60 (2) on page 357, DOI: 10.24349/acarologia/20204373, http://zenodo.org/record/4487847
